The CBIC issued Instruction No. 13/2025-Customs dated June 02, 2025 regarding the Removal of Port Restrictions and Testing Requirements for Export of Finished Leather, Wet Blue Leather, El Tanned Leather and Crust Leather.
Reference is invited to CBIC Instruction dated 16-4-2013, issued from file F. No. 450/39/2012-Cus.-IV, regarding inspection procedure put in place to check export of semi-processed leather in the guise of finished leather.
In this matter, DGFT vide O.M. No. 15/2025-26 dated 26.05.2025 (copy attached), has removed the port restriction and testing requirement for Export of Finished Leather, Wet Blue Leather, El Tanned Leather and Crust Leather. It further stated that the following export conditions have been revoked with immediate effect-
(i). Port restrictions on export of Finished Leather, Wet Blue Leather and El tanned leather.
(ii). Requirement for Testing and certification by Central Leather Research Institute (CLRI) for Finished Leather, Wet Blue Leather, Crust Leather and El tanned leather.
In view of the above, it is requested that necessary action may be taken to sensitize officers under your jurisdiction regarding the said matter.
Further, the earlier Instruction dated 16-4-2013, issued from file F.No. 450/39/2012-Cus.-IV stands withdrawn.
